Mellow greetings, fellow cigar geeks!

I'm James, originally from Ohio, currently in Laurel, Maryland. I was pretty active in cigars during my undergrad days (2001-2005), but I haven't enjoyed many since then. As my wife observed, I seem to like buying them more than I like smoking them. Well, I keep buying them because I DO like smoking them. Now that we have a nice outdoor space at our house, I'm going to try to get out and enjoy some "me time" with a cigar more often.

I bought a new humidor -- my first decent one -- and a few new sticks to put in it. I rounded up as many of the cigars I've bought and not smoked over too many years with no storage other than a ziplock bag from the shop (a depressing number). Those that I hoped could be rehabilitated (hope springs eternal) went into the humidor, and those that weren't worth it or had broken down too much are heading out unburnt.

So, thank you all in advance for your hospitality on this site!
